Ovary vs. Ovum

Ovary and Ovum Definitions
Ovary
One of the paired female reproductive organs that produce eggs and female sex hormones in humans and other vertebrates.
Ovum
The mature female gamete of an animal; an egg.
Ovary
An analogous gland in an invertebrate animal, such as a flatworm or a mollusk.
Ovum
(cytology) The female gamete in animals; the egg cell.
Ovary
(Botany) The ovule-bearing lower part of a pistil that ripens into a fruit.
Ovum
A more or less spherical and transparent cell, which by a process of multiplication and growth develops into a mass of cells, constituting a new individual like the parent; an egg, spore, germ, or germ cell. See Illust. of Mycropyle.
